计算机中短期学习路线
7.7
计算机组成与原理:《深入理解计算机系统》精读2两遍,尝试解决所有课后题。
计算机系统:《深入理解计算机系统》,《操作系统概念》,《unix网络编程》linux 常用命令
算法:《数据结构与算法之美》,《算法导论》,LeetCode
计算机网络:《tcp/ip详解》
其他:《编译原理》
编程语言:C、C++、GO、Python
java:
jvm:官方文档,了解jvm相关命令,
设计模式
高并发:《java并发编程实践》 concurrent 包源码与解析,
新特性
开发规范
《effective java》English edition
源码:lang、util、io、nio、net包。spring、mybatis、guava
分布式系统:《左耳听风》
人工智能:《机器学习》《高数》
初步学习规划
有输入一定要有输出
《深入理解计算机系统》真神书,每天至少看10页。7月看完第9章,8月全书第一遍精读完。
《数据结构与算法之美》8月看完基础篇,根据脑图总结两个大块
《c程序设计语言》8月之前看完,以及相关总结
《unix网络编程》8月之前看完5章
blue:长期坚持,打好基础
red:当下工作,精益求精
green:长远规划,拥抱未来
版权声明: 本文为 InfoQ 作者【zack】的原创文章。
原文链接:【http://xie.infoq.cn/article/685bcc31cb547cf809e5b9b4e】。
本文遵守【CC-BY 4.0】协议,转载请保留原文出处及本版权声明。
评论